This facility allows us to take on third-party logistics contracts for people in the same wireless technology space we operate in, where we can provide the same level of service for their products that we do for our mobiles and tablets.” As Eurostar Global takes on more 3PL business, Carnall expects this to lead to a broadening of its client base on the distribution side of the business. “Our primary product has always been, and always will be, distribution and value-added services for mobile and tablets. However, that will extend and expand. We've partnered with Sony recently, and we are looking at dealing with some of their audio-visual products. Then, as we start to take on board more third-party logistics products, it may be that we start to look to distribute some of those products into channel for those partners as well.” For the time being, Carnall plans to be selective about the products Eurostar Global takes on-board, citing battery technology as an area of interest, specifically powerbanks that act as a replacement for generators in environments from yachts to NHS operating theatres, as well as wireless IoT devices and accessories within the mobile ecosystem, like augmented reality and virtual reality products. He also sees potential in using Eurostar Global’s Amsterdam operation to facilitate the distribution of products between UK manufacturers and European customer channels (and vice versa) to remove some of the friction that has developed since Brexit. “Our infrastructure and our European hub gives us a great opportunity to facilitate some of that distribution business between companies that don't currently have the structure to do it. How can we help people who produce goods here that no longer have the infrastructure to deliver those goods to their European consumers? Maybe we can take delivery of their products in the UK, ship them to our European hub and from there distribute them to their European consumers.” New business model Carnall adds that with a completely different revenue and margin model to Eurostar Global’s existing business, 3PL services will help balance the group’s mix of revenue and profitability. “The value of products that we sell as a business gives us a very high revenue and we work on a lower margin return. As a 3PL service provider, offering expertise, security and proficiency in technology distribution and logistics to third parties, we’ll be looking at a much lower revenue, because we'll only be invoicing for the service aspects of what we do, but a much higher margin. “We don't have a specific target in mind for what we expect to achieve in revenue, but I like to think we'll be able to deliver £5 million worth of revenue in technology distribution by year three.
